Rare Large Chinese Famille Rose Castellated Porcelain Bowl, C.1880

This rare large Chinese famille rose porcelain bowl is an exceptional late Qing decorative object, dating to circa 1880. Its scale, unusual form and refined painting place it well above ordinary export porcelain. The bowl measures 42.5 cm in diameter, stands 11 cm high and weighs 3386 grams, giving it a strong sculptural and interior presence.

The most distinctive feature is the castellated border, finished with a rust-red painted rim. This unusual architectural edge gives the piece a dramatic silhouette and makes it a particularly rare form among large Chinese famille rose bowls. The recessed central well is finely painted with a youthful courtly figure beside a table with auspicious objects, plants and fruit. The interior border is decorated with butterflies, lotus flowers and fine foliage, while the exterior carries a continuous figural frieze of elegantly dressed figures.

The artistic quality is very strong. The faces are delicately rendered, the black outlines are precise, the plants and garments are carefully detailed, and the enamels remain bright and fresh. The overall effect is refined, decorative and highly suitable for display in either a serious collection or a designed interior.

The underside bears a blue six-character apocryphal Kangxi mark, 大清康熙年製, “Da Qing Kangxi Nian Zhi”, meaning “Made in the Kangxi period of the Great Qing”. This is a traditional later mark and not a Kangxi-period date.

This exact bowl appears to correspond to Lyon & Turnbull, Fine Antiques, 31 March 2004, Lot 72, described as “An unusual Chinese circular bowl”, 42.5 cm diameter, with castellated border, butterflies, lilies, a central figure, exterior figural frieze and blue six-character mark.

Condition is excellent. The bowl has been checked under UV light: no cracks, no restoration and no overpainting were detected. The enamels are very well preserved.
